Enfyra Docker - Usage Guide

New to Enfyra? See the Installation Guide for complete setup instructions, including Docker and manual installation options.

Overview

The enfyra/enfyra image can run in 3 different modes:

  1. all (default) - Run both server + app + embedded services
  2. server - Run backend server only
  3. app - Run frontend app only

All from the same image, just different environment variables!


1. Run All-in-One (Server + App + Embedded Services)

Simplest way (single command):

docker run -d \
  --name enfyra \
  -p 3000:3000 \
  -v enfyra-data:/app/data \
  enfyra/enfyra:latest

Runs with: - Server (port 1105 internal) - App (port 3000, exposed) - Embedded PostgreSQL (if no DB config) - Embedded Redis (if no REDIS_URI)

With MySQL (Embedded):

docker run -d \
  --name enfyra \
  -p 3000:3000 \
  -e EMBEDDED_DB=mysql \
  -v enfyra-data:/app/data \
  enfyra/enfyra:latest

With external database and Redis:

docker run -d \
  --name enfyra \
  -p 3000:3000 \
  -e DB_URI=postgresql://enfyra:secret@my-postgres-host:5432/enfyra \
  -e REDIS_URI=redis://my-redis:6379/0 \
  enfyra/enfyra:latest

If the database and Redis are running on your local machine for testing, use host.docker.internal instead of localhost. Inside a container, localhost points to the container itself:

docker run -d \
  --name enfyra \
  -p 3000:3000 \
  -e DB_URI=postgresql://enfyra:[email protected]:5432/enfyra \
  -e REDIS_URI=redis://host.docker.internal:6379/0 \
  enfyra/enfyra:latest

On Linux, add the host gateway mapping if needed:

docker run -d \
  --name enfyra \
  --add-host=host.docker.internal:host-gateway \
  -p 3000:3000 \
  -e DB_URI=postgresql://enfyra:[email protected]:5432/enfyra \
  -e REDIS_URI=redis://host.docker.internal:6379/0 \
  enfyra/enfyra:latest

Your local database and Redis must accept connections from Docker, not only from 127.0.0.1.

Note: The database engine is auto-detected from the DB_URI protocol prefix (mysql://, postgres://, mongodb://). No separate DB_TYPE env var is needed.


2. Run Server Only (Backend)

Run server only, no app:

docker run -d \
  --name enfyra-server \
  -p 1105:1105 \
  -e ENFYRA_MODE=server \
  -e DB_URI=postgresql://enfyra:secret@my-postgres:5432/enfyra \
  -e REDIS_URI=redis://my-redis:6379/0 \
  enfyra/enfyra:latest

With replica databases:

docker run -d \
  --name enfyra-server \
  -p 1105:1105 \
  -e ENFYRA_MODE=server \
  -e DB_URI=postgresql://enfyra:secret@master-postgres:5432/enfyra \
  -e DB_REPLICA_URIS=postgresql://enfyra:secret@replica1:5432/enfyra,postgresql://enfyra:secret@replica2:5432/enfyra \
  -e DB_READ_FROM_MASTER=false \
  -e REDIS_URI=redis://my-redis:6379/0 \
  enfyra/enfyra:latest

Server with embedded services:

docker run -d \
  --name enfyra-server \
  -p 1105:1105 \
  -e ENFYRA_MODE=server \
  -v enfyra-server-data:/app/data \
  enfyra/enfyra:latest

Note: When ENFYRA_MODE=server, app will not be started, only backend API.


3. Run App Only (Frontend)

Run app only, requires API_URL pointing to external server:

docker run -d \
  --name enfyra-app \
  -p 3000:3000 \
  -e ENFYRA_MODE=app \
  -e API_URL=http://your-server-host:1105/ \
  enfyra/enfyra:latest

App with HTTPS backend:

docker run -d \
  --name enfyra-app \
  -p 3000:3000 \
  -e ENFYRA_MODE=app \
  -e API_URL=https://api.your-domain.com/ \
  enfyra/enfyra:latest

Note: - When ENFYRA_MODE=app, must set API_URL - Server and embedded services will not be started


Mode Comparison

Mode Server App Embedded Redis Embedded DB Use Case
all (default) (if no REDIS_URI) (if no DB config) Single container, simple
server (if no REDIS_URI) (if no DB config) Backend API only, cluster
app Frontend only, scale separately

Environment Variables Reference

Mode

  • ENFYRA_MODE: all, server, or app (default: all)

Database (if not set uses embedded)

  • EMBEDDED_DB: Embedded database type when no DB_URI is set: postgres or mysql (default: postgres). Has no effect when DB_URI is provided.

Primary (Recommended): - DB_URI: Database connection URI — the database type is auto-detected from the URI protocol, so DB_TYPE does not need to be set. - PostgreSQL: postgresql://user:password@host:port/database - MySQL: mysql://user:password@host:port/database - MongoDB: mongodb://user:password@host:port/database?authSource=admin - Example: postgresql://enfyra:secret@my-postgres:5432/enfyra - Note: URL-encode special characters in password if needed (@ %40, : %3A, / %2F, % %25, # %23, ? %3F, & %26)

Replica Configuration (Optional): - DB_REPLICA_URIS: Comma-separated replica URIs - Example: postgresql://user:pass@replica1:5432/db,postgresql://user:pass@replica2:5432/db - DB_READ_FROM_MASTER: Include master in read pool (true/false, default: false) - false: Read queries only use replicas (master only for writes) - true: Read queries use master + replicas (round-robin)

Redis (if not set uses embedded)

  • REDIS_URI: Redis connection string
  • Format: redis://user:pass@host:port/db or redis://host:port/db
  • DEFAULT_TTL: Default TTL for cache entries in seconds (default: 5)
  • REDIS_RUNTIME_CACHE: Store Enfyra runtime definition snapshots in Redis instead of per-instance memory (false by default)
  • REDIS_USER_CACHE_LIMIT_MB: Soft allocation for $cache / @CACHE user data (30 by default)
  • REDIS_USER_CACHE_MAX_VALUE_BYTES: Optional per-value limit for $cache / @CACHE; 0 disables the cap

Server

  • PORT: Server port (default: 1105)
  • ENFYRA_SERVER_WORKERS: Number of workers for cluster (default: 1)
  • SECRET_KEY: Server secret used for auth token signing and isEncrypted=true field encryption (default: enfyra_secret_key_change_in_production)
  • NODE_NAME: Node instance name for logs/cluster (default: auto-generated UUID - ensures 100% uniqueness across nodes)

Set an explicit, high-entropy SECRET_KEY for production and keep it stable. Back it up securely and use the same value on every server instance for the same Enfyra app. Changing or losing it invalidates existing auth tokens and prevents existing encrypted field values from decrypting.

Generate one before a production Docker deployment:

openssl rand -hex 32

Auth (Optional)

  • SALT_ROUNDS: bcrypt salt rounds (default: 10)
  • ACCESS_TOKEN_EXP: Access token expiration (default: 15m)
  • REFRESH_TOKEN_NO_REMEMBER_EXP: Refresh token expiration without remember (default: 1d)
  • REFRESH_TOKEN_REMEMBER_EXP: Refresh token expiration with remember (default: 7d)

Admin Account (Optional)

  • ADMIN_EMAIL: Default admin email (default: [email protected])
  • ADMIN_PASSWORD: Default admin password (default: 1234)

Example:

docker run -d \
  --name enfyra \
  -p 3000:3000 \
  -e [email protected] \
  -e ADMIN_PASSWORD=secure_password_123 \
  -v enfyra-data:/app/data \
  enfyra/enfyra:latest

App

  • ENFYRA_APP_PORT: App port (default: 3000)
  • API_URL: Backend API URL the Nuxt app calls (automatically set if ENFYRA_MODE=all)

Environment

  • NODE_ENV: Environment development, production, or test (default: production)

Troubleshooting

Port Conflict Warning

If you see a warning about port conflict:

  WARNING: Port 6379 is already in use!
   This may cause conflicts when starting embedded Redis.

Solutions: 1. Use external service (recommended): bash -e REDIS_URI=redis://your-redis-host:6379/0 -e DB_URI=postgresql://user:pass@your-db-host:5432/dbname

  1. Stop service on host (if not needed): ```bash # Stop local Redis sudo systemctl stop redis

# Stop local PostgreSQL sudo systemctl stop postgresql ```

  1. Use different port (not recommended, as embedded services use fixed ports):
  2. Should use external service instead of changing port
